A True Ace: Scottie Scheffler Champions Accessible Junior Golf with New, No-Cost Tour!
The world of junior golf just got a massive boost from the top-ranked player on the planet! Scottie Scheffler, the reigning world No. 1 and longtime Dallas resident, is paying it forward in a big way by launching a free, inclusive junior golf circuit in North Texas. Partnering with the Northern Texas PGA (NTPGA), Scheffler is introducing the Randy Smith Junior Tour, an initiative designed to eliminate financial barriers and give young players easy access to competitive opportunities.
Named in honor of Scheffler’s legendary coach and mentor, PGA Hall of Famer Randy Smith, this new tour is set to be one of the most accessible junior golf programs in the entire country.
A Legacy of Giving Back
Scheffler was coached by Randy Smith since he was 6 years old, and the tour is a direct tribute to that lifelong relationship. “This tour is about giving kids the same gift Randy gave me,” Scheffler shared. “He taught me that golf is about more than just scores. It’s about character, respect, and the people who help you along the way. That’s the legacy that Meredith and I are excited to pass on. We are proud to help start the Randy Smith Tour.” Scheffler’s wife, Meredith, will also be actively involved in the initiative.
Key Tour Insights: Fun, Learning, and Ice Cream!
The Randy Smith Junior Tour is focused on fun, learning, and developing character—not just competition. It aims to introduce the basics of tournament golf in a supportive, low-pressure environment. The tour is slated to feature 10–12 events in 2026 across North Texas, and crucially, will have ZERO entry fees or membership costs!
Here are some details that make this tour a truly unique and exciting opportunity:
- Ages: Open to young golfers aged 6 to 12, divided into two groups: 6-9 and 10-12 (for both boys and girls).
- Format: Events will be held on Par-3 courses utilizing fun, approachable 6 or 9-hole formats.
- Team Play: Kids will compete in 4-player teams (playing their own ball), fostering camaraderie and teamwork.
- Guidance: Each group will be guided by trained high school golfers who will focus on teaching crucial skills like etiquette, safety, introductory rules, and sportsmanship.
- Scoring: It will utilize a non-competitive “stamp scoring” system that celebrates effort and teamwork, keeping the focus off individual scores.
- Family Focus: Parents are welcome to spectate and cheer on the kids, but they are not permitted to caddie, ensuring the focus remains on the players and their high school mentors.
- The Sweetest Perk: Every event will conclude with end-of-round ice cream celebrations for every participant and their family!
